London, June 30.—Matatua, Walmana, and Karamea, for Wellington. KAKAPO DISCHARGING. The Kakapo which brought close on 2000 tons of .general cargo from South Island ports, arrived at 9 p.m. on Wednesday, and was discharging yesterday. CORINNA DUE TO-MORROW. The Corlnna, which haß been working her way up via South Island ports, will arrive tomorrow. She Is bringing about 600 tons of general cargo.
